Tinting spray is cheaper than film, however it isn't as efficient for UV damages and also heat policy. Given that tinting spray is permanent, the only way to obtain rid of it is to replace the glass. Tinting spray expenses in between $5 and also $11 per square foot. The most common reasons to tint windows are heat regulation and UV security.

It normally sets you back in between $7 and also $110 per square foot to mount tinting on big, level home windows. Level home windows are normally the least expensive to tint.

Tinting on sliding glass doors might be extra costly due to the fact that they call for a bigger piece of continuous film. Installing a larger item of tinting film is difficult since it requires to be determined precisely as well as used without any kind of finger prints, creasing, or bubbles. Applying color to door windows ranges from $7 to $110 per square foot.

Window movies strain over 99% of UV rays to 380 nm, reducing the major consider fading. Additional elements such as solar warmth, visible light, humidity, and presence or absence of chemical vapors also add to fading. The best defense from fading is provided by tinted or metallised home window films that deny large degrees of warmth and noticeable light, in enhancement to UV.
